Submission #5492: Mukki, ruadath's GBA Sonic Advance in 10:49.73

Console Game Boy Advance Emulator Bizhawk 1.12.0
Game Version USA Frame Count 38807
ROM Filename Sonic Advance (USA) Frame Rate 59.7275005696058
Branch Rerecord Count 5055
Unknown Authors Mukki, ruadath
Game Sonic Advance
Submitted by ruadath on 5/2/2017 7:53:02 PM

Submission Comments
This is mostly just a port of the previous TAS to mGBA, with all of the platforming sequences remaining unchanged. However, there are a few differences.
First, we use the soft reset trick at the beginning of the game to skip the intro. More importantly, due to the manner in RNG in this game works, the boss fights in each of Casino Paradise, Ice Mountain, and Angel Island have to be redone.
Due to bad RNG, I lose roughly roughly .2 seconds in the first of those stages, and .15 in the next stage (more precise to be added later). However, I manipulate a significantly better pattern for the Metal Sonic fight, and save over half a second there. These values are all given based on the IGT, by the way.
Although the total time of this movie is 3 seconds longer, this is mostly due to the increased framerate of VBA. If we discount the opening portions of both movies (which gets rid of the GBA BIOS animation on mGBA, and the lack of reset on VBA), it should be fairly straightforward to see that this is the shorter movie (despite the 3-4 frames of additional lag picked up on each level due to more accurate emulation).
There is probably still room for improvement. One thing I did not incorporate is the 4 frame improvement to Casino Paradise 1 given in the game topic thread, due to the fact that it didn't actually end up saving time due to waiting for RNG for the Casino Paradise 2 boss.
LevelMukkimeChange
Neo Green Hill 10:12:670:12:670:00:00
Neo Green Hill 20:29:150:29:150:00:00
Secret Base 10:19:030:19:030:00:00
Secret Base 20:32:020:32:020:00:00
Casino Paradise 10:13:950:13:950:00:00
Casino Paradise 10:34:250:34:42+0:00:17
Ice Mountain 10:10:430:10:430:00:00
Ice Mountain 20:42:370:42:50+0:00:13
Angel Island 10:13:580:13:580:00:00
Angel Island 20:36:530:36:00-0:00:53
That's it for changes; it appears that I lose about .15 seconds on the final stage, but this is actually copied identically from the previous TAS and appears to be due to clock desync between the emulators

Fog: Judging.
Fog: It's nice to see this was able to be ported to a more accurate emulator in mGBA, and still save time compared to the previous submission.
Accepting as an improvement to the previous publication.
Fog: Replaced movie file with a file with a small improvement to IGT.
fsvgm777: Processing.

Last Edited by fsvgm777 on 6/3/2017 5:09:41 PM
Page History Latest diff List Referrers